2009 Honda Jazz vs. 1971 Jensen Interceptor

To start off, 2009 Honda Jazz is newer by 38 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1971 Jensen Interceptor.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1971 Jensen Interceptor would be higher. At 6,276 cc (8 cylinders), 1971 Jensen Interceptor is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1971 Jensen Interceptor (279 HP @ 4600 RPM) has 180 more horse power than 2009 Honda Jazz. (99 HP @ 6000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1971 Jensen Interceptor should accelerate faster than 2009 Honda Jazz.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Honda Jazz weights approximately 291 kg more than 1971 Jensen Interceptor.

Let's talk about torque, 1971 Jensen Interceptor (587 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 460 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Honda Jazz. (127 Nm @ 4800 RPM). This means 1971 Jensen Interceptor will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Honda Jazz.
